**Release checklist — Glimmerpane 4.2**

☐ Double-check locale-aware date formats before you ship. Last time we pushed, the Tarvish locale fell back to US-style dates and support got flooded. Run the localization smoke suite against all 14 supported locales, and eyeball the calendar widget in at least two RTL languages. If anything looks off, ping the i18n rotation before cutting the release. Once it's green, grab the build token below for the ship record.

trace token, kajeg-tadup: htk31_ea4436123ab4c9e337062126feef2c5

Key Ceremony Checklist — Item 7: Probe credential rotation

During the Hallowmere ceremony, rotate the credentials used by the Durncliff load balancer's health-check probes. Confirm all four backend pools report healthy before and after rotation; a failed probe during rotation will drain nodes and page support. Two custodians must be present. Once both have signed the ledger, unseal the probe credential store using the recovery passphrase recorded immediately below.

strongbox words: ulamir-ulaix

Franchise Agreement — Calderbrook Coffee Co. (Managers Only)

Summary for branch managers. The renewed master franchise agreement with Torrell Holdings runs five years. Royalty rises to 7% of net sales; marketing levy unchanged. Fit-out standards now mandatory at renewal. Territory exclusivity applies within the Ravensmoor district only. Non-compliance triggers a 90-day cure period. Questions go to regional ops. The commercial plan behind these terms is noted below.

management briefing: Headcount on the Belix team goes from 60 to 93 by the end of November. Gross margin on Belix came in at 23 percent against a plan of 47 percent.